As shown in fig. 1, a test tube storage device for clinical examination comprises a box body 1, wherein a refrigerator 2 is installed at the bottom of the box body 1, a test tube rack 3 is vertically and slidably installed in the box body 1, the test tube rack 3 comprises a supporting plate 31 slidably connected with the box body 1, a limiting plate 32 and a bearing plate 33 which are vertically and parallelly distributed are vertically installed on one surface of the supporting plate 31, limiting round holes 34 are uniformly and equidistantly formed in the limiting plate 32, and fixing assemblies 4 which are in one-to-one correspondence with the limiting round holes 34 are installed on the supporting plate 31 and used for clamping test tubes; the box cover is hinged to the box body 1; in the embodiment, a refrigerator 2 is arranged in the box body 1, and the sample is not easy to denature by controlling the temperature, so that the detection accuracy is influenced; in the using process, a worker puts the test tube into the limiting circular hole 34 of the limiting plate 32, protects the bottom of the test tube through the bearing plate 33, and then fixes the test tube through the fixing component 4, so that the test tube can be effectively prevented from toppling over to cause the reagent in the test tube to spill, and meanwhile, the cross contamination of the reagent in the test tube is easily caused; the cover 5 is closed after placing the test tubes to prevent dust and the like in the air.
As shown in fig. 1, a trapezoidal slide block 35 is configured on the support plate 31 along the height direction of the test tube rack 3, and a slide groove 11 in sliding fit with the slide block 35 is configured on the box body 1; in the present embodiment, the test tube rack 3 is detachably mounted, and the test tube rack 3 is pulled to be taken out of the box body 1 through the chute 11; simultaneously, the cooperation of spout 11 and slider 35 can make stable the placing inside box 1 of test-tube rack 3, avoids causing the collision between test-tube rack 3 and box 1 at transport save set's in-process.
As shown in fig. 3, the fixing assembly 4 includes a fixing rod 41 installed on the supporting plate 31 and located above the limiting circular hole 34, one side of the fixing rod 41 away from the supporting plate 31 is provided with a first arc half sleeve 42, one end of the first arc half sleeve 42 is hinged with a second arc half sleeve 43, and free ends of the first arc half sleeve 42 and the second arc half sleeve 43 are provided with a locking piece 44 for fixing the first arc half sleeve 42 and the second arc half sleeve 43; in the embodiment, the worker fixes the test tube by using the fixing assembly 4 on the basis of the test tube placement, opens the second arc-shaped half sleeve 43 through the locking member 44, and then places the test tube therein, and fixes the test tube through the locking member 44;
as shown in fig. 3, the first arc-shaped half sleeve 42 and the second arc-shaped half sleeve 43 are internally provided with a protective pad 45; because the test tube belongs to the glass material, cause the test tube to break easily when fixed test tube, so this installation protection pad 45 in half cover of arc, protection pad 45 can use materials such as silica gel, rubber.
As shown in fig. 2, the locking member 44 includes a movable rod 441 movably penetrating through the free ends of the first arc-shaped half sleeve 42 and the second arc-shaped half sleeve 43, a butterfly handle 442 is mounted at one end of the movable rod 441 close to the support plate 31, a spring 443 is mounted between the butterfly handle 442 and the first arc-shaped half sleeve 42, a blocking block 444 is mounted at the free end of the movable rod 441, and a hole slot 445 matched with the blocking block 444 is formed in the second arc-shaped half sleeve; in this embodiment, the butterfly handle 442 is pushed to press the spring 443 to form a gap between the blocking piece 444 and the second arc-shaped half sleeve 43, and then the blocking piece 444 is rotated to coincide with the hole 445, so that the second arc-shaped half sleeve 43 can be opened under the action of the spring 443, and when the second arc-shaped half sleeve needs to be closed, the operation is reversed.
As shown in fig. 1, suction cups 12 for fixing are arranged at the corners around the bottom surface of the box body 1; in the embodiment, the box body 1 is fixed on a desktop by utilizing the sucking disc 12, so that the storage device is prevented from sliding off when being collided; when the storage device needs to be taken, the sucking disc 12 can be unbound with the desktop only by allowing air to enter.
